Location: HMP Highpoint, CB8 9YG

Contract: Full Time, 39 hours, Permanent

We are seeking an NVQ Level 3 qualified Plumber to join our team at HMP Highpoint, a CATEGORY C & male PRISON, as a Mechanical Engineer. We work Monday to Friday + On call, supporting one another to maintain a safe, secure, and respectful environment.
